Semarang, October 30, 2025 — Another proud achievement has been made by the students of the D4 Tax Accounting Study Program, Vocational School, Universitas Diponegoro.

A team of 15 students successfully won 3rd Place at the National level in the Indonesian Tax Dispute Moot Court Competition (IMTAX) 2025, Appeal category, organized by the State College of Accountancy (PKN STAN).

In addition, one of the team members, Manuel Sion Teddy Pandetua Gultom, also earned a prestigious individual award as Best Appellant in the same event.

IMTAX is a national-scale tax dispute moot court competition aimed at sharpening students’ understanding and experience in simulating judicial procedures at the Tax Court. This year’s competition was held to commemorate the 10th Anniversary of PKN STAN and the 79th Anniversary of Indonesia’s Ministry of Finance (HORI), in collaboration with the Secretariat of the Tax Court, the Tax Training Center (Pusdiklat Pajak), the Directorate General of Taxes, and the Tax Oversight Committee.

The UNDIP D4 Tax Accounting Team competed in the Appeal category, going through two stages — the preliminary round (submission of dispute documents) and the final round (moot court trial simulation) held at the PKN STAN Campus, South Tangerang, on October 30, 2025. In the final round, they played complete roles in tax litigation such as Judges, Appellants, Respondents, Witnesses, and Experts.

IMTAX 2025 was participated in by universities and polytechnics from across Indonesia. In the Appeal category, awards were given to the top three teams, and the UNDIP D4 Tax Accounting Team proudly brought home the Trophy, Certificate, and Coaching Fund as 3rd Place National Winner, in addition to the individual award for Best Appellant.
